Aircraft Description
N728LA is a 1972 Bell OH-58A, a single-engine turbo-shaft aircraft registered to Jones Flying Association in Wilmington, DE. This aircraft holds a experimental airworthiness certificate issued by the Federal Aviation Administration on January 13, 2008. The registration certificate was issued on April 1, 2009. Bell, a Textron company headquartered in Fort Worth, Texas, is a leading manufacturer of rotorcraft. From the iconic Bell 206 JetRanger to the Bell 505 and 525, Bell helicopters serve civil, military, and commercial helicopter markets worldwide.
